Cococam Wireless PTZ Security Camera with Battery

User Guide

1. Product Details

The camera features a lens, an LED indicator, a power button, an operation status indicator, a microphone, and a PIR sensor. It also has a reset button and a TF card slot.

No. Camera Buttons Operation
1 Power Button Press and hold for five seconds to turn the device on/off.
2 Power Button Press briefly for one second to wake the camera from standby mode.
3 Reset Button Press and hold for five seconds to reset and restart the camera.
No. LED Status Operation
1 Slowly flashing red Waiting for WLAN connection; begin adding devices.
2 Fast flashing red Establishing WLAN connection.
3 Solid red Network is abnormal.
4 Solid blue WLAN connected. Camera is running normally.

4. Turn on Camera

Press the power button for five seconds to turn on the camera. If it doesn't turn on, connect the DC5V 1A/2A power adapter (not included) and charge the camera for 15 minutes before trying again. The camera is on when the indicator light below the lens flashes slowly.

Note: The device only supports 2.4 GHz WLAN. WLAN SSID and WLAN password must be a maximum of 24 characters.

Ensure the network is available. The camera supports 2.4GHz WLAN, not 5GHz.

5. Add Camera

Before Use:

  1. SD Card: Before turning on the device, insert a Micro-SD card (2-128 GB). If the Micro-SD card is inserted after the device is powered on, detection may fail, and the device must be powered on again.
  2. WLAN Connection: Place the device and your phone within 30 to 100 cm of the router.
  3. App Permissions: Before adding the camera, enable Bluetooth and location permissions for the app, then turn on your phone's Bluetooth to prepare for camera connection. (Note: If the app is not opened, the camera connection will fail.)

Method 1: Add via Bluetooth

  1. Press and hold the camera's power button until the LED indicator flashes red.
  2. Click the "+" icon in the upper right corner of the app's homepage to add the product. A list of nearby cameras that can be connected via Bluetooth will automatically appear on the product addition page.
  3. Select the camera, search for the nearby 2.4 GHz WLAN to connect to, enter the WLAN password, and wait for the camera to automatically connect to the WLAN. Then, complete the camera addition.

Method 2: Add by Scanning QR Codes

  1. Click the "+" sign in the upper right corner of the homepage, select "Add Device", turn on Bluetooth on your phone, and select "Battery Camera".
  2. Follow the app's instructions: press and hold the camera's power button to start the camera. Then, press and hold the reset button to reset the camera and wait for the red indicator light to flash.
  3. Select the 2.4G WiFi near the camera, enter the password, and show the QR code on your phone to the camera for scanning.
  4. When you hear a "Bugu" sound, it means the camera scan was successful. Wait for the camera to connect automatically and complete adding the camera.

WLAN Setup: Select a 2.4 GHz WiFi network and enter your password. The device does not work with 5G WLAN networks.

Note: Please confirm again if your WLAN account and password are correct.

Network Connection: Ensure the camera and router are powered on, your router is online, and your WLAN is enabled. Also, ensure the camera and smartphone/tablet are close to the router.

Reset Device: Press and hold the RESET button for 4-5 seconds. Wait for the LED indicator to flash red. Tap Next.

QR Code Scan: Remove the protective film from the lens. Tap Next to display a QR code, and let your device scan the code. Keep your phone about 15-25 cm from the lens.

Wait for Connection: The connection process involves searching for the device, registering it, and initializing it for the cloud.

Connection Successful: The device has been successfully added.

7. PIR Detection

The PIR sensor's detection range is activated by default, and the standard sensitivity is high, but it is adjustable via "Device"-"Settings"-"Alarm Setting". The detection range is 10 meters (32 feet).

Note: Higher sensitivity provides a greater detection range but may lead to more false alarms.

8. Alarm Push Notification and Playback

The battery camera with PIR sensor is not designed for 24/7 recording. Instead, it sends notifications to the app and saves videos to the Micro-SD card or cloud server (for an additional fee) when the PIR sensor detects human body movements. You can view the videos via the Cococam app from anywhere.

When the PIR sensor is triggered, the camera and its system are activated:

  1. An alarm sound will play in the app. Please allow Cococam app notifications in your phone's settings and turn up your phone's volume.
  2. Alarm snapshots and video recordings are saved to the Micro-SD card / Cloud storage. Ensure the Micro-SD card is inserted.

9. Best Conditions for Night Vision

When the camera is in night vision mode, an obstacle within three meters of the lens will cause the infrared rays to concentrate and illuminate it. Otherwise, the night vision function will not work. Regardless of where the camera is mounted, ensure there are no obstacles within three meters in front of the lens.

Troubleshooting Table

No. Description Solutions and Operation
1 What to do if the message "Connection could not be established" appears? 1) Check your WLAN name and password.
2) Note: If your camera does not support 5G, please use a 2.4G network.
3) Ensure your camera and phone are close to the router.
4) Contact customer service via email to resolve your issue within 24 hours.
2 How to reset the device to factory settings? 1) Press and hold the Reset button for five seconds.
2) Listen for the "Bugu" sound.
3) Observe the slowly flashing red light.
3 How to connect the camera to a new WLAN network? 1) Press the Reset button to reset the camera to factory settings.
2) Remove the camera in the CocoCam App.
3) Re-establish the connection.
4 Why do I get images with no people visible? 1) The camera needs time to wake up, and people move too quickly.
2) Objects emitting heat may be detected by the PIR sensor. In this case, reduce the PIR alarm sensitivity.
5 Why do I get frequent alarms? The environment or the number of vehicles where you installed the camera frequently triggers the camera. Change the camera's alarm sensitivity to low.
6 How can people pass by without triggering the alarm? The PIR inspection area has a range limitation. The person may be too far or too close, or the person moves quickly within the video's angle and is not detected by the PIR.
7 No Alarm Push Enable CocoCam app notifications in mobile settings.
8 No Alarm Video Recording Insert the Micro-SD card or enable cloud storage.
9 Device offline Check if the network is operational. It's possible the camera is mounted too far from the router, causing the WLAN to malfunction.
10 Video lag Check the WLAN network. The camera and router should not be too far apart.
11 Short battery life The camera wakes up too often and should not be placed by the roadside or in direct sunlight.
12 Cococam App flashbacks 1) Your phone's system version may be too low or too high, causing poor compatibility. Uninstall and reinstall the app.
2) Contact customer service with your camera's model number and your phone's system number.
13 Account cannot be registered 1) When registering an account, ensure you select the correct country.
2) You do not need to enter a verification code. Simply follow the process to register your account.
14 Cannot add a friend Your account and your friend's account must be registered in the same country or region. For example, accounts in Europe and America cannot add friends.
